Lionel Richie: A Brief Look at His Life

Lionel Richie's story starts in Tuskegee, Alabama. He was born in 1949, and from a fairly young age, he showed a real passion for music. He actually began his journey not as a solo act, but as part of a group that would become very famous. That group was, of course, The Commodores, and they really took off.

His time with The Commodores saw him write and sing on some pretty big hits. Think "Easy," "Three Times a Lady," and "Still." These songs became classics, and they set the stage for what was to come. It was a pivotal period, laying the groundwork for his future success, and, you know, establishing his unique sound.

Then, in the early 1980s, Lionel Richie decided to step out on his own. This move proved to be a very smart one, as his solo career absolutely soared. He released a string of albums that sold millions worldwide, creating songs that are still played everywhere today. Solo Superstardom and Album Sales

When Lionel Richie went solo in 1982, his career truly exploded. His first solo album, "Lionel Richie," was a massive hit, selling millions of copies. Then came "Can't Slow Down" in 1983, which became one of the best-selling albums of all time, shifting over 20 million copies worldwide. It was a really big deal.

These albums, filled with chart-topping singles like "All Night Long (All Night)" and "Hello," brought in an enormous amount of money through sales. Each album, each single, added to his growing fortune. This period was, arguably, the most financially fruitful in terms of pure record sales, and that's a lot of money coming in.

Songwriting and Royalties

Beyond performing, Lionel Richie is an incredibly gifted songwriter. He wrote or co-wrote most of his own hits, plus songs for other artists, like Kenny Rogers' "Lady." Every time one of these songs is played on the radio, streamed online, used in a commercial, or featured in a movie, he earns royalties. This is a passive income stream that continues to generate money long after the initial release. It’s a pretty steady flow of cash, actually.

These songwriting royalties are a significant component of his overall wealth. They represent the lasting value of his creative output. It’s a testament to the timeless appeal of his compositions, and that's a big part of his ongoing financial success.
